嵌入式車庫管理系統設計
過去智能卡應用領域常采用磁卡或接觸式IC卡,但由于讀寫速度慢,易損壞,使用壽命比較短,無法保證系統長期運行的可靠性和方便性。非接觸式IC卡由于使用方便、交易速度快、便于維護和使用壽命較長等優點,正在各種場合逐漸替代目前廣泛使用的接觸式IC卡。我們對現代化車庫管理系統進行了需求分析,將普通的PC機與嵌入式系統和非接觸式IC技術連接起來組成了自動化的車庫管理系統。方便了管理員對車庫系統的管理和查詢車庫信息,減少管理人員的勞動付出。是未來車庫管理系統的一個趨勢。
1.系統總體設計方案
通過對非接觸式IC卡智能化管理系統進行研究,將非接觸式IC卡、計算機和嵌入式系統聯系起來,從而初步建立起智能車庫模型。采用基于ISO14443標準的非接觸卡讀卡機FM1702SLS專用芯片,以三星公司推出的16/32位RISC微處理器S3C2440A為控制核心。系統包括硬件電路和管理軟件兩部分,硬件主要由射頻天線、RS232通信接口、讀卡模塊、網絡通信接口、LCD屏接口等組成。管理軟件包括非接觸式IC卡軟件、數據庫和嵌入式系統。
2.系統硬件設計
2.1 非接觸IC卡讀寫模塊TX-14443A系列
非接觸IC卡讀寫模塊TX-14443A系列是基于FM1702SLS射頻識別技術設計而成。FM1702SLS芯片采用0.6微米CMOS EEPROM工藝,支持ISO14443 typeA協議,支持MIFARE標準的加密算法。
2.1.1 非接觸IC卡讀寫模塊的特點
(1)用戶不必關心射頻基站復雜的控制方法,只需要簡單地通過選定的UART或IIC或SPI接口發送命令就可以對IC卡進行完全的操作;
(2)TX-14443A系列支持FM11RF08,S70,Ultra Light & Mifare ProMifare One S50等兼容卡片。默認情況下為自動尋卡;
(3)具有TTL/CMOS兩種電壓工作模式,工作電壓3-5.5V,是低功耗寬電壓功能模塊;
(4)抗干擾能力強,EMC性能優良。
2.1.2 TX-14443A系列與開發板的串口連接
本設計是采用通過選定的.UART發送命令對卡片進行全部的操作。TX-14443A-C的接口與RS232的連接。
3.軟件設計
系統運行在基于S3C2440A為核心的嵌入式硬件之上,在Linux嵌入式系統環境下,首先創建一個SQLite數據庫表格,在數據庫表格上添加用戶的IC卡的信息。通過PC機對數據庫的訪問、更新和維護,還可以實現對個人消費記錄的實時監控,如圖3。
3.1 管理員登錄
管理員的是整個的管理系統的管理者,是對整個系統的修改和維護。比如:對管理、監控系統的查詢和修改;對用戶卡片的進行充值、掛失和補辦等。
3.2 普通用戶
普通用戶只能對在數據庫中存在的用戶進行個人信息的查詢,沒有權限進行修改。比如:卡片ID號、車主姓名、車牌號和最近的停車記錄等。
3.3 監控、管理系統
監控系統是自動監控的,當車輛進、出車庫時,對車牌號進行提取。一方面是為了記錄車牌號與存儲在數據庫中車牌號進行對比;另一方面是對車庫安全性的考慮,對車輛信息的保護,從而大大提高了車庫車輛防砸、防盜的安全系數。
管理系統是為了使車庫系統進一步的智能化而設計的。當車主持有本車庫登記過的IC卡進入車庫時,車主自主進行刷卡,然后閘門自動開啟、自動扣費、顯示器上可以看見自己的個人信息和顯示空余的車位以及賬戶余額等。
【嵌入式車庫管理系統設計】相關文章:
嵌入式系統設計12-10
嵌入式系統內存管理12-10
基于嵌入式系統數字溫度的測試系統設計01-04
嵌入式架構單片機系統設計05-24
關于嵌入式芯片測試系統的設計12-10
基于嵌入式系統的語音加密處理系統設計01-04
嵌入式架構的單片機系統設計06-30
關于電梯嵌入式遠程監控系統的設計12-10
嵌入式系統驅動程序設計201605-18